12. Setwaterflowthroughtheevaporator asindicatedinTable1(onpage 5)usingadischarge
throttlingvalveorflowcontrolvalve(byothers).Thevalveshouldbethesamesizeasthe
ToProcessconnectionofthechiller.Asignificantincreaseinflowbeyondthe
recommendedrate
maydamagetheevaporatorandcreateexcessivepressuredropsthat
influencetheoverallefficiencyofthesystem.
13. Setthedesiredleavingwatertemperatureonthecontrolpanel.Thechillershouldnowbe
controllingtotheselectedtemperature.Pleasenotethatifthereisinsufficientloadthe
compressormaycycleon
andoffcausingswingsintemperature.
WARNING:UndernocircumstanceshouldtheHighRefrigerantPressureortheLowCompressor
Pressureswitchbedeactivated.Failuretoheedthiswarningcancauseseriouscompressor
damage,severepersonalinjuryordeath.
14. Regulationofthechillertemperatureisbasedonsupplywatertemperature.Unless
otherwisespecified,itisfactorysettodelivercoolantat50°F(10°C).Adjusttothedesired
operatingtemperature.Resettingthetemperaturewillchangetheoperatingconditionsof
thechiller.Anylowerreadjustmentofthe controller mustbe doneonlyafterreferencing
Table3(onthepreviouspage)toensurethatthecoolanthasadequateantifreeze
protection.

15. Operatethesystemforapproximately30minutes.Checktheliquidlinesightglass.The
refrigerantflowpastthesightglassshouldbeclear.Bubblesintherefrigerantindicate
eitherlowrefrigerantchargeorexcessivepressuredropintheliquidline.Ashortag e of
refrigerantisindicatedifoperatingpressuresarelowandsubcoolingislow.Normal
subcoolingrangesarefrom10°F(5.5°C)to20°F(11°C).Ifsubcoolingisnotwithinthisrange,
checkthesuperheatandadjustifrequired.Thesuperheatshouldbeapproximately10°F
(5.5°C).Sincetheunitisfactorycharged,addingorremovingrefrigerantchargeshouldnot
benecessary.Iftheoperatingpressures,sightglass,superheat,andsubcoolingreadings
indicatearefrigerantshortage,chargerefrigerantasrequired.Withtheunitrunning,add
refrigerantvaporbyconnectingthecharginglineto
thesuctionservicevalveandcharging
throughthebackseatportuntiloperatingconditionsbecomenormal.
CAUTION:Aclearsightglassalonedoesnotmeanthatthesystemisproperlycharged.Also
checksystemsuperheat,subcooling,andunitoperatingpressures.Ifbothsuctionand
dischargepressuresarelowbutsubcoolingisnormal,aproblemotherthanrefrigerant
shortageexists.Donotaddrefrigerant,asthismayresult
inoverchargingthecircuit.
Onceproperflowandtemperatureareachieved,presstheStopbutton.Theunitisnowready
tobeplacedintoservice.
